Florida County Health Rankings Where we live matters to our health. The health of a community depends on many different factors, including quality of health care, individual behavior, education and jobs, and the environment.

Birth defects are
problems that happen while a baby is growing during pregnancy. These
problems can cause physical or mental disabilities, and in some cases,
death. There are thousands of different birth defects and about 120,000
babies in the United States are born each year with a birth defect. The
most common birth defects are heart defects, cleft lip and cleft palate,
Down syndrome and spina bifida.
